Blackhawks Trade For Johnny Oduya

Written by Chris Hine at Chicago Tribune

Ever since Johnny Oduya went to the Stars in free agency after the 2015 Stanley Cup run, the Blackhawks have been searching for a defenseman to fill the role he played for them in those playoffs — a defensively dependable blue liner who could eat up 20-plus minutes per night if coach Joel Quenneville asked.

After going through several candidates who didn’t stick a season ago, the Hawks now are turning to … Johnny Oduya.

General manager Stan Bowman said he didn’t envision the Hawks making a big splash before the Wednesday trade deadline, but he delivered a cannonball Tuesday in bringing back the 35-year-old defenseman who helped the Hawks win two Stanley Cups.

The deal came together quickly Tuesday night, a source said. On its face, the Hawks appear not to have surrendered much for Oduya, who will be an unrestricted free agent in the offseason. They traded forward prospect Mark McNeill, who was languishing in Rockford and never quite could crack the Hawks’ roster, and a conditional fourth-round pick in the 2018 draft that could become a third-rounder if the Hawks win two playoff series this season and Oduya plays in 50 percent of the games.

To make the deal work for the salary-cap strapped Hawks, a source told the Tribune the Stars are responsible for half of Oduya’s $3.75 million salary and cap hit.

The price for Oduya was likely lower than it otherwise would be because of injury issues Oduya has battled. Oduya missed much of the last month because of a nagging ankle injury, but he was healthy enough to return to the lineup Sunday against the Bruins and log 18 minutes, 28 seconds of ice time. Oduya also missed time in November and December and has played in just 37 games this season. He has one goal and six assists.

Stars general manager Jim Nill said the Hawks were one of several teams inquiring about Oduya over the last few weeks. He said Oduya is fully healthy now.
